Salesforce Shares Face Mounting Pressure as Sell-Off Intensifies

Robert Sasse by Robert Sasse
November 9, 2025
in Analysis, Earnings, Nasdaq, Tech & Software
0
Salesforce Stock
0
SHARES
153
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The equity of CRM leader Salesforce continues to face significant headwinds, extending losses for a third consecutive trading session. This persistent decline comes despite the company reporting fundamentally sound operational results, leaving market participants questioning what has triggered this erosion of investor confidence and why robust quarterly performance no longer appears sufficient to stabilize the share price.

Market Sentiment Shifts from AI Enthusiasm to Caution

Recent trading sessions have placed substantial downward pressure on Salesforce stock, with a single-day decline of 5.3% recorded on Friday. The weekly performance culminated in a total loss exceeding eight percentage points. Currently, the security trades approximately 35% below its 52-week peak of $369—a notable retreat for a technology heavyweight that, until recently, was celebrated as a primary beneficiary of the artificial intelligence revolution.

Market activity indicators reveal heightened trading volumes, with 10.9 million shares changing hands compared to the 50-day average of 9.5 million. This elevated activity suggests institutional investors and other major stakeholders have been actively reducing their positions, creating palpable nervousness throughout the trading landscape.

Strong Fundamentals Fail to Halt Decline

From a fundamental perspective, Salesforce’s recent quarterly report demonstrated operational strength. The company surpassed earnings expectations with $2.91 per share, outperforming the consensus estimate of $2.78. Revenue metrics similarly impressed, climbing to $10.24 billion and representing year-over-year growth of 9.8%.

The corporation further reinforced its commitment to shareholder value through share repurchase initiatives and dividend announcements—traditionally positive signals for investors. However, these developments have done little to stem the selling pressure. Market observers attribute this disconnect to growing concerns about excessive valuations within the AI sector and emerging weaknesses in employment data, factors that have collectively dampened sentiment across the broader technology market. Even solid fundamental performance appears insufficient to counteract a sector-wide correction once market psychology shifts.

Path Forward for Investors

Despite current price weakness, analytical consensus remains predominantly optimistic, with many research firms maintaining their “buy” or equivalent recommendations. The persistent downward trend, however, indicates that market participants are pricing in additional risk factors. Whether Salesforce can engineer a sustainable recovery will depend not only on its corporate execution but also on the pace at which confidence returns to the technology sector overall.
